What's This About?
The post sarcastically claims taxpayers funded over $400,000 for FBI Director Kash Patel's 'Olympic vacation' to the 2026 Winter Olympics in Milan, Italy, referring to his use of a Justice Department jet to attend U.S. men's ice hockey team's gold medal celebrations. It highlights scrutiny from Democrats like Reps. Jamie Raskin and Sydney Kamlager-Dove, who accused Patel of embodying corruption in a letter demanding justification for the trip. The controversy stems from Patel's official duties including Olympic security and meetings with Italian officials, contrasted with rules requiring FBI directors to use government planes even for personal travel while reimbursing at coach rates.
